Being cognizant of the negative affects COVID-19 had on women and the work force in Nashville during the pandemic, Jillian alongside her close friend, Christina Tiare Aguila Alejos, established the Girls in Tech Nashville chapter, the child organization of Girls in Tech Global (which just announced moving its HQ to Music City). By way of zoom calls, workshops, networking, and creating digital and physical spaces for women to feel comfortable exploring and pursuing roles in tech, the chapter grew to over 400+ members within less than 2 years.
Jillian joins us as this week’s podcast guest and shares why she is convinced that women are THE solution to closing the tech talent gap in Nashville and beyond as well as playing a pertinent role in making products and services inclusive, innovative, and better for future generations to come.
